Q. What is a WHOIS search?

A. WHOIS search provides details about a domain – ?who owns it, when it was registered, when it will expire and which name servers are used for the domain

Q. How I will do a WHOIS search?

A. There are numerous free online tools to perform a WHOIS search, commonly used are whois.is, whois.com, domaintools.com etc.

Q. What is?locking? my domain name?
A.?Most registrar offer “lock” or a similar security measure to prevent unauthorized transfer of your domain name or name server. If domain lock is activated, one need to change it unlocked to use these features and after that, lock again.

Q.?What is a name server?

A. It is the path that leads to your domain name and your server. Usually they are two, looks like – dns1.stabletransit.com and? dns2.stabletransit.com. Minimum two NS is required for proper pointing.

Q. Can I use fake / imaginary names on my WHOIS info ?

A. It is a criminal act and punishable under most country’s cyber law (s) as just like our real name, we can not fake our names.

Q. I do not want to show my personal info on? WHOIS !

A. There is a simple way to hide? personal info on? WHOIS, simply use the WHOIS privacy feature.

Q. To whom I will complain if there is any legal problem with a domain name ?

A. You can try to contact the domain owner first to resolve the issue, if the domain is on a server, point out its web host and let them know in a legal prototype letter and forward it to the domain register. Then if the problem is not solved, contact your lawyer to resolve the problem.
